Usage Notes
* Do not mix components from different kit lots or use reagents beyond the kit expiration date.
* Allow all reagents to warm to room temperature for at least 30 minutes before opening.
* Pre-rinse the pipet tip with reagent, use fresh pipet tips for each sample, standard and reagent to avoid contamination.
* Unused wells must be kept desiccated at 4 degree C in the sealed bag provided.
* Mix Thoroughly is very important for the result. It is recommended using low frequency oscillator or slight hand shaking every 10 minutes.
* It is recommended that all samples and standards be assayed in duplicate or triplicate.

Description: This Mouse DNA replication licensing factor MCM2 (MCM2) ELISA Kit employs a two-site sandwich ELISA to quantitate MCM2 in samples. An antibody specific for MCM2 has been pre-coated onto a microplate. Standards and samples are pipetted into the wells and any MCM2 present is bound by the immobilized antibody. After removing any unbound substances, a biotin-conjugated antibody specific for MCM2 is added to the wells. After washing, Streptavidin conjugated Horseradish Peroxidase (HRP) is added to the wells. Following a wash to remove any unbound avidin-enzyme reagent, a substrate solution is added to the wells and color develops in proportion to the amount of MCM2 bound in the initial step. The color development is stopped and the intensity of the color is measured.

Background: DNA replication licensing factor MCM2 is one of the highly conserved mini-chromosome maintenance proteins (MCM) that are involved in the initiation of eukaryotic genome replication. The hexameric protein complex formed by MCM proteins is a key component of the pre-replication complex (pre_RC) and may be involved in the formation of replication forks and in the recruitment of other DNA replication related proteins.

Uniprot Description

MCM2: a mini-chromosome maintenance protein, essential for the initiation of eukaryotic genome replication. Allows DNA to undergo a single round of replication per cell cycle. Required for the entry in S phase and for cell division.

Protein type: EC 3.6.4.12; DNA-binding

Cellular Component: nucleoplasm; microtubule cytoskeleton; MCM complex; cytoplasm; chromatin; nuclear origin of replication recognition complex; nucleus

Molecular Function: DNA helicase activity; DNA binding; hydrolase activity; histone binding; metal ion binding; nucleotide binding; DNA replication origin binding; helicase activity; ATP binding

Biological Process: DNA unwinding during replication; nucleosome assembly; DNA replication initiation; DNA replication; cell cycle
